On Friday, March 7, former Spring-Ford Senior High School standout Jake Books’ current college team, the Coastal Carolina Chanticleers, lost 7-0 in their NCAA Division I baseball game against the East Carolina Pirates.

The game took place at Clark–LeClair Stadium. This was their first matchup against the Pirates this season.

The Chanticleers’ next game is scheduled for Saturday, March 8 at 2 p.m. at Clark–LeClair Stadium against East Carolina Pirates.
